Attractions

  • Grotte de Lacave - Located in the village of Lacave, this stunning cave system offers guided tours where visitors can explore fascinating rock formations, underground rivers, and impressive stalactites and stalagmites.
  • Château de Beynac - Situated on a rocky outcrop overlooking the Dordogne River, this medieval fortress is a must-visit for history enthusiasts. Visitors can tour the castle's well-preserved interior, admire its architecture, and enjoy bre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side.
  • Gouffre de Padirac - Considered one of the most impressive natural wonders in France, this vast underground chasm features an underground river that visitors can navigate by boat. The guided tour takes you through stunning cave formations and offers a unique experience.
  • Jardins de Marqueyssac - Set atop a cliff overlooking the Dordogne River, these meticulously manicured gardens offer panoramic views and a tranquil atmosphere. Visitors can stroll along the winding paths, admire the perfectly trimmed boxwood hedges, and enjoy the serenity of the surrounding nature.
  • Les Jardins du Manoir d'Eyrignac - These magnificent gardens are known for their elegant design and meticulously maintained topiaries. Located near Salignac-Eyvigues, visitors can explore the various themed gardens, admire the vibrant floral displays, and relax in the peaceful surroundings.
  • Château des Milandes - Once the home of famous singer and dancer Josephine Baker, this 15th-century castle now serves as a museum showcasing her life and career. Visitors can explore the castle's beautifully furnished rooms, enjoy falconry displays, and learn about the fascinating history of this iconic figure.
  • Grottes de Cougnac - Nestled in the village of Payrignac, these prehistoric caves contain stunning rock paintings and engravings dating back thousands of years. Guided tours offer visitors the opportunity to learn about the region's early inhabitants and marvel at the ancient artwork.
  • Sarlat-la-Canéda - Known for its well-preserved medieval architecture, this charming town is a popular tourist destination. Visitors can wander through narrow cobblestone streets, admire the impressive buildings, and explore the vibrant local markets offering regional specialties.
  • Roque Gageac - This picturesque village is situated on the banks of the Dordogne River and is renowned for its stunning cliffside houses. Visitors can take boat trips along the river, explore the narrow streets, and enjoy the bre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side. 10. Lascaux IV - Located in Montignac, this replica cave complex offers visitors the chance to experience the famous Lascaux caves, known for their prehistoric cave paintings. The interactive exhibits and guided tours provide insight into the lives of early humans and their incredible artistic abilities.
